## Build 4127 — Hermetic build migration (Copperline CI)

The Stonewren service now builds under the hermetic Kilnworks toolchain. All system dependencies are pinned; nothing is fetched from the host anymore. Expect first builds to be slow (~12 min) while the cache warms, then faster than before. If a build fails with a missing-toolchain error, do not install packages on the runner — that breaks hermeticity. Instead, escalate to the migration owner named below.

signatory, kahip-tadug: Rusox Jorius Casdor

So, the outage happened because the canary gate for Brightmoor compared absolute error counts instead of rates — a quiet canary with ten requests and two errors sailed right through. Future maintainers: the gate now normalizes by traffic volume and requires a minimum sample size before any promotion decision, and it fails closed when metrics are missing. Don't loosen these without a written exception from the on-call lead. The new thresholds, as agreed in the postmortem review, are below.

constants for yaduf-fahag:
BUDGETS = {
    "kelix": 528,
    "briwyn": 734,
}

// Invoice renderer constants for the Ledgerpine PDF pipeline.
// Context for this week's sync: we moved from per-page rasterizing
// to streamed vector output, which changed memory behavior a lot.
// Page budget is now enforced per invoice, not per batch, and the
// font cache is shared across workers. If render times regress,
// check the embedding threshold before blaming the queue. These
// numbers were tuned against the Q3 load replay from the Harwick
// tenant, and the current settings are listed here.

tuning table, kafof-fahof:
RATE_LIMITS = {
    "wenwyn": 2,
    "quenael": 2,
}

Partitioning notes for the Tidebarrel events table: we split by month, and the cron that creates next month's partition runs on the 25th. If it misses, inserts fail at midnight on the 1st — fun times. Run the create-partition script manually and backfill if that happens. The script connects to the maintenance database role using a password from the env file. The next line sets that password.

sealed setting: LEDGER_TOKEN5=6d086